Numerical Simulation of Influence of Foundation -Pit Excavation on Adjacent Subway Station

Abstract: With the rapid development of urban construction, urban planning adjustments have become more frequent, and the construction of the rail transit has become a common need for large cities. Deep excavations have a particularly complicated impact on the stability of adjacent structures and utilities. To analyze the impact of adjacent facilities due to the deep excavations has a significant importance in the safe project developments. This paper presents a case history of the deep excavation for the Honggutan Central Financial Street foundation construction. This excavation project was adjacent to the transfer station for Nanchang Metro No. 1 and No. 2 lines. The finite element method was used to quantify the hazards induced in the construction. The hazards that corresponding to each factor are evaluated separately.
